ATTENTION
This battery model is built to be used indoors
The IP20 degree of protection does not allow installation in outdoor environments even if sheltered from the weather.
The INDOOR definition means literally the internal environment, the room must be closed to unauthorized persons, ventilated, dry,
healthy and tempered

5 System Installation
The battery is packed in a carton box, the total weight exceed 52Kg, is mandatory the presence of two persons during the unpacking
operations and preliminary check, and a mechanical lift to carry and handle the modules.
5.1 Installation notice
a) Before installation, check the battery open circuit voltage, do not install with closed circuit
b) Battery installation location should be away from heat and avoid produce spark. The safety distance should be above than 20 m.
c) Battery installing connecting cables should be as short as possible, to prevent excessive line pressure drop.
d) Batteries with different capacity, different P/N or different manufactures are not allowed for connection.
e) Before conducting the battery, the battery positive and negative poles need to be carefully checked as well to ensure correct
installation.
f) The mounting floor should be horizontal.

5.3.2 Installation method
5.3.2.1 Installation of accessories and preparatory phases
Phase 1: Choose the support surface, the batteries have a weight of over 52 kg each and can reach 260 kg including the
accessories, if stacked in 4 elements.
For vertical ground mounted the support surface of the battery is distributed on 4 feet 10x4 cm, make sure to install a
distribution plate or make a proper foundation to support the weight.
In case of horizontal installation, the installer must prepare an adequate distribution plate on the floor in order to make a
safe and stable support for the pile of batteries.
Make sure the support and or the floor surface is adequate to support the battery load.

Information:
Preparation of the modules
The battery is delivered in WALL mode and it is therefore necessary for the installer to make simple changes to install the
STACK kit. Below are the installation phases.
1. Install the feet on the bottom of the battery, each foot has 2 m8 screws and make sour to install each leg in its right
position as shown below.
2. Remove the back-side wall support plate using Cross screw driver, plate has 5 screws.
Front
Back

WeCo - HeSU UNIVERSAL MODEL 5K3 UNIVERSAL STACKABLE
HeSU 5K3-R20 STACKABLE * HIGH CURRENT V_2.00_2019 Pag. 15
3. Once the wall bracket support has been removed, start stacking the second module in correspondence with the
first module laid on the ground.
The battery weighs more than 52kg and must be installed with the help of a mechanical lift, and / or with at
least two people equipped with suitable suction cups for mechanical lifting or lifting straps
4. Continue the installation with the desired modules following the sequence described in the previous points.
5. Connect the power cables as indicated, making sure that the batteries are OFF (check the button LED on
the bottom) and always measure the terminals with a multimeter.
